UCC27614/UCC27614-Q1 Single-Channel Gate Drivers

Texas Instruments UCC27614/UCC27614-Q1 Single-Channel Gate Drivers are high-speed, low-side gate drivers capable of driving MOSFET, IGBT, SiC, and GaN power switches. These drives feature a typical peak drive strength of 10A, which reduces the rise and fall times of the power switches, lowering switching losses and increasing efficiency. The UCC27614 device’s small propagation delay yields better power stage efficiency by improving the dead-time optimization, pulse width utilization, control loop response, and system transient performance. The UCC27614-Q1 drivers are AEC-Q100 qualified for automotive applications. These drivers are used in solar power supplies, high power buffers, pulse transformer drivers, and telecom switch mode power supplies.
